Output e61c5cb24fd4c3dfd430e25260a64f51884a1477fd8a5e35dd9a3152f29c8d90:2

value
849110008
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e4bf8f072a16a1fecd8c001ee89cd053af64c6 OP_EQUALVERIFY OP_CHECKSIG
address
1DCxuDtrStLpmSYycpbmLzjMdoi1XprjsQ
transaction
e61c5cb24fd4c3dfd430e25260a64f51884a1477fd8a5e35dd9a3152f29c8d90
confirmations
467019
spent
true